Heat it up a bit with a heat gun and thread some dental floss between the paint and the emblem.

You can try, but the heat is used to soften the 3m rear adhesive.

If you cant use heat then I'd try with just the dental floss. Make sure you have some goo gone or other similar product to help remove any remaining adhesive before you put the new emblem on.
 
If the weather is warm out, park the car in a manner to were the emblem gets direct sunlight. It will help soften up the 3M tape(after a few hours), but not as good as a heat gun.

Unless you use an inverter or have a special heat gun - Don't try this at home - you'll blow the fuse and smoke the gun. Car is 12vdc heat gun is 120vac - serious smoke. Most heat guns are 1200W which is 100 amps at 12 volts = BIG FUSE!
